DTC C0506-12: Right Front Wheel Speed Sensor Circuit Short to Battery [06/2018 - ]: Procedure

  1. CHECK VEHICLE 
    1. Check if the vehicle is equipped with AVS.

      Result

      Result Proceed to
      w/o AVS A
      w/ AVS B

    Result: 

    See step  5

    Result: 

    See step  2

  2. CHECK HARNESS AND CONNECTOR (SENSOR GROUND CIRCUIT) 
    1. Make sure that there is no looseness at the locking part and the connecting part of the connectors.

      *a Front view of wire harness connector
      (to Front Speed Sensor RH)

      OK

      The connector is securely connected.

    2. Disconnect the A46 front speed sensor RH connector.
    3. Check both the connector case and the terminals for deformation and corrosion.

      OK

      No deformation or corrosion.

    4. Turn the engine switch on (IG).
    5. Measure the voltage according to the value(s) in the table below.

      Standard Voltage

      Tester Connection Condition Specified Condition
      A46-1 (FR+) - A46-2 (FR-) Engine switch on (IG) 11 to 14 V

      Result

      Proceed to
      OK
      NG

    Result: 

    OK 

    REPLACE FRONT SPEED SENSOR RH. Refer to  REMOVAL [06/2018 - 08/2020]  , or refer to  REMOVAL [08/2020 - ] 

    Result: 

    NG 

    See step  3

  3. CHECK HARNESS AND CONNECTOR (FRONT SPEED SENSOR RH - BRAKE ACTUATOR ASSEMBLY) 
    1. Make sure that there is no looseness at the locking part and the connecting part of the connectors.

      *a Front view of wire harness connector
      (to Front Speed Sensor RH)

      OK

      The connector is securely connected.

    2. Disconnect the A40 skid control ECU (brake actuator assembly) connector.
    3. Disconnect the A46 front speed sensor RH connector.
    4. Check both the connector case and the terminals for deformation and corrosion.

      OK

      No deformation or corrosion.

    5. Measure the voltage according to the value(s) in the table below.

      Standard Voltage

      Tester Connection Condition Specified Condition
      A46-2 (FR-) - Body ground Always Below 1.5 V

      Result

      Proceed to
      OK
      NG

    Result: 

    NG 

    REPAIR OR REPLACE HARNESS OR CONNECTOR 

    Result: 

    OK 

    See step  4

  4. CHECK HARNESS AND CONNECTOR (FRONT SPEED SENSOR RH - BRAKE ACTUATOR ASSEMBLY) 
    1. Make sure that there is no looseness at the locking part and the connecting part of the connectors.

      OK

      The connector is securely connected.

    2. Disconnect the A40 skid control ECU (brake actuator assembly) connector.
    3. Disconnect the A46 front speed sensor RH connector.
    4. Check both the connector case and the terminals for deformation and corrosion.

      OK

      No deformation or corrosion.

    5. Measure the resistance according to the value(s) in the table below.

      Standard Resistance

      Tester Connection Condition Specified Condition
      A46-1 (FR+) or A40-21 (FR+) - A46-2 (FR-) or A40-26 (FR-) Always 10 kΩ or higher

      Result

      Proceed to
      OK
      NG

    Result: 

    OK 

    REPLACE BRAKE ACTUATOR ASSEMBLY. Refer to  REMOVAL [06/2018 - 08/2020]  , or refer to  REMOVAL [08/2020 - 08/2021]  , or refer to  REMOVAL [08/2021 - 09/2022]  , or refer to  REMOVAL [09/2022 - ] 

    Result: 

    NG 

    REPAIR OR REPLACE HARNESS OR CONNECTOR 

  5. CHECK HARNESS AND CONNECTOR (SENSOR GROUND CIRCUIT) 
    1. Make sure that there is no looseness at the locking part and the connecting part of the connectors.

      *a Front view of skid control sensor wire with suspension control RH
      (to Front Speed Sensor RH)

      OK

      The connector is securely connected.

    2. Disconnect the z25 front speed sensor RH connector.
    3. Check both the connector case and the terminals for deformation and corrosion.

      OK

      No deformation or corrosion.

    4. Turn the engine switch on (IG).
    5. Measure the voltage according to the value(s) in the table below.

      Standard Voltage

      Tester Connection Condition Specified Condition
      z25-1 (FR+) - z25-2 (FR-) Engine switch on (IG) 11 to 14 V

      Result

      Proceed to
      OK
      NG

    Result: 

    OK 

    REPLACE FRONT SPEED SENSOR RH. Refer to  REMOVAL [06/2018 - 08/2020]  , or refer to  REMOVAL [08/2020 - ] 

    Result: 

    NG 

    See step  6

  6. CHECK HARNESS AND CONNECTOR (SENSOR GROUND CIRCUIT) 
    1. Make sure that there is no looseness at the locking part and the connecting part of the connectors.

      OK

      The connector is securely connected.

      *a Front view of wire harness connector
      (to Skid Control Sensor Wire with Suspension Control RH)
    2. Disconnect the A41 skid control sensor wire with suspension control RH connector.
    3. Check both the connector case and the terminals for deformation and corrosion.

      OK

      No deformation or corrosion.

    4. Turn the engine switch on (IG).
    5. Measure the voltage according to the value(s) in the table below.

      Standard Voltage

      Tester Connection Condition Specified Condition
      A41-6 (FR+) - A41-5 (FR-) Engine switch on (IG) 11 to 14 V

      Result

      Proceed to
      OK
      NG

    Result: 

    OK 

    REPLACE SKID CONTROL SENSOR WIRE WITH SUSPENSION CONTROL RH 

    Result: 

    NG 

    See step  7

  7. CHECK HARNESS AND CONNECTOR (SKID CONTROL SENSOR WIRE WITH SUSPENSION CONTROL RH - BRAKE ACTUATOR ASSEMBLY) 
    1. Make sure that there is no looseness at the locking part and the connecting part of the connectors.

      OK

      The connector is securely connected.

      *a Front view of wire harness connector
      (to Skid Control Sensor Wire with Suspension Control RH)
    2. Disconnect the A40 skid control ECU (brake actuator assembly) connector.
    3. Disconnect the A41 skid control sensor wire with suspension control RH connector.
    4. Check both the connector case and the terminals for deformation and corrosion.

      OK

      No deformation or corrosion.

    5. Measure the voltage according to the value(s) in the table below.

      Standard Voltage

      Tester Connection Condition Specified Condition
      A41-5 (FR-) - Body ground Always Below 1.5 V

      Result

      Proceed to
      OK
      NG

    Result: 

    NG 

    REPAIR OR REPLACE HARNESS OR CONNECTOR 

    Result: 

    OK 

    See step  8

  8. CHECK HARNESS AND CONNECTOR (SKID CONTROL SENSOR WIRE WITH SUSPENSION CONTROL RH - BRAKE ACTUATOR ASSEMBLY) 
    1. Make sure that there is no looseness at the locking part and the connecting part of the connectors.

      OK

      The connector is securely connected.

    2. Disconnect the A40 skid control ECU (brake actuator assembly) connector.
    3. Disconnect the A41 skid control sensor wire with suspension control RH connector.
    4. Check both the connector case and the terminals for deformation and corrosion.

      OK

      No deformation or corrosion.

    5. Measure the resistance according to the value(s) in the table below.

      Standard Resistance

      Tester Connection Condition Specified Condition
      A41-6 (FR+) or A40-21 (FR+) - A41-5 (FR-) or A40-26 (FR-) Always 10 kΩ or higher

      Result

      Proceed to
      OK
      NG

    Result: 

    OK 

    REPLACE BRAKE ACTUATOR ASSEMBLY. Refer to  REMOVAL [06/2018 - 08/2020]  , or refer to  REMOVAL [08/2020 - 08/2021]  , or refer to  REMOVAL [08/2021 - 09/2022]  , or refer to  REMOVAL [09/2022 - ] 

    Result: 

    NG 

    REPAIR OR REPLACE HARNESS OR CONNECTOR
